Hi, I’m Katherine Miller. With over 30 years of experience as a matrimonial attorney, I want to share five reasons why you should consider the Collaborative Divorce process.

  1. Protecting Children: Regardless of what’s happening between their parents, children need protection. When I went through my own divorce as a litigator, I was deeply concerned about my kids’ well-being. The Collaborative Divorce process allows us to prioritize your children’s needs and ensure their lives remain stable and happy.
  2. Holistic Approach: Divorce isn’t just a legal issue—it involves parenting styles, emotions, and finances. In Collaborative Divorce, we work with experts across these areas to achieve the best outcome for your family, considering every aspect of your life.
  3. Non-Adversarial Process: While emotions can run high, the Collaborative Divorce process is designed to be non-adversarial. This means we focus on solutions that address everyone’s needs and keep you out of court, leading to a more amicable resolution.
  4. Comprehensive Solutions: We aim to find solutions that work for everyone involved. If a resolution doesn’t benefit both parties, it’s unlikely to be successful or sustainable. Our goal is to find a resolution that everyone agrees upon and can adhere to.
  5. Cost Efficiency: The Collaborative Divorce process can save you money. By focusing on resolving the issues rather than engaging in extensive legal procedures and document production, we streamline the process and make it more cost-effective.
